British Summer Time 2014
It begins at 02:00 / 2am on Sunday 30th March 2014 and ends at 02:00 / 2am on Sunday 26th October 2014.
In the UK the clocks always go forward 1 hour at 1am on the last Sunday in March, and back 1 hour at 2am on the last Sunday in October.
The period when the clocks are 1 hour ahead is called British Summer Time (BST). There’s more daylight in the evenings and less in the mornings (sometimes called Daylight Saving Time) – when the clocks go back, the UK is on Greenwich Mean Time (GMT).
